Summary:
The Charter Paraprofessional at the School of Northern Lights plays a vital role in supporting the school's mission to foster a nurturing, inclusive, and student-centered learning environment rooted in respect, curiosity, and social justice. This full-time position, based in Ramsey County within a dynamic charter school setting, involves working closely with students, families, and staff to implement individualized support plans that promote social-emotional growth and academic success. The role begins at the start of the school year and runs through the academic calendar, providing an opportunity to contribute meaningfully to a community committed to equity, creativity, and transformative education.
Key Responsibilities:
- Implement and monitor students’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) and Behavior Intervention Plans (BIPs) to support personalized learning and social-emotional development.
- Assist classroom teachers, including those in Special Rights and general education, with daily instructional activities, classroom management, and student engagement.
- Collaborate with students, families, and colleagues to foster a supportive community that aligns with the school’s values of respect, equity, and social justice.
- Support students with academic tasks and social behaviors, providing proactive guidance and behavior management strategies consistent with restorative practices.
- Document student progress, behaviors, and social interactions to inform instructional adjustments, support student growth, and facilitate family communication.
- Maintain strict confidentiality of all student information in compliance with school policies and privacy standards.
- Communicate regularly with families about student achievements and concerns, ensuring culturally responsive and respectful interactions.
- Participate in three all-school events during the academic year to strengthen community relationships.
- Develop and nurture trusting relationships with students and their families, emphasizing the importance of social-emotional well-being.
- Support the implementation of restorative practices to promote community building and conflict resolution.
- Monitor students both inside and outside the building, including supervision during transitions, recess, and transportation as needed.
- Attend staff meetings, professional development sessions, and collaborative planning to continuously improve practice and align with school initiatives.
- Engage in ongoing reflection and professional growth, actively seeking and applying feedback.
- Contribute to the operational functions of the school, supporting a well-organized, equitable learning environment.
- Assist students with personal hygiene and accompany them on transportation, ensuring their safety and comfort.
